More than 20,000 doses of vaccine given yesterday; 85 people in hospital - 6 in ICU; 167 community cases; 2 deaths

The continued spread of COVID-19 to regions throughout New Zealand is a reminder that everyone needs to heed the advice that will help keep our communities as safe as possible. That includes ensuring you and your loved ones are fully vaccinated if eligible, that you wear a mask, keep a safe distance from people outside your bubble, and keep track of your movements outside your home.

COVID-19 vaccine update

  • Total first and second vaccines administered to date (percentage of eligible people): 7,276,046: 3,819,221 first doses (91%); 3,456,825 second doses (82%)
  • Total first and second vaccines administered yesterday: 20,408: 6,197 first doses; 14,211 second doses
  • Māori (percentage of eligible people): 801,382: 445,283 first doses (78%); 356,099 second doses (62%)
  • Pacific Peoples (percentage of eligible people): 475,435: 254,312 first doses (89%); 221,123 second doses (77%)
  • Total first and second vaccines administered to Auckland residents yesterday: 4,482: 1,230 first doses; 3,252 second doses

Vaccination rates by DHB (with active cases)

  • Northland D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(83%); second dose (73%)
  • Auckland metro DHBs (percentage of eligible people): First dose (93%); second dose (86%)
  • Waikato D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(89%); second dose (80%)
  • Bay of Plenty D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(87%); second dose (76%)
  • Lakes D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(85%); second dose (75%)
  • Taranaki D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(88%); second dose (77%)
  • MidCentral D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(90%); second dose (80%)
  • Wairarapa D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(90%); second dose (80%)
  • Canterbury DHB (percentage of eligible people): First dose (94%); second dose (83%)

Hospitalisations

  • Cases in hospital: 85 (down from 88 yesterday – includes 2 case being assessed); North Shore (19); Middlemore (26); Auckland (35); Waitakere (1); Whangarei (1); Waikato (3)
  • Vaccination status of current hospitalisations (Northern Region wards only; excludes people still being assessed and the Waikato cases)*:
  • Average age of current hospitalisations: 51
  • Cases in ICU or HDU: Six

Cases

  • Seven day rolling average of community cases: 191
  • Number of new community cases **: 167
  • Number of new cases identified at the border: One
  • Location of new community cases: Northland (5), Auckland (142), Waikato (17), Bay of Plenty (1), Lakes (1), Canterbury (1)
  • Location of community cases (total): Auckland 5,949 (2,019 of whom have recovered); Northland 54 (24 of whom have recovered); Waikato 282 (98 of whom have recovered); Bay of Plenty 1; Lakes 15; Taranaki 6; MidCentral 2; Wairarapa 2; Wellington 17 (all of whom have recovered);
  • Nelson/Marlborough 1 (who has recovered); Canterbury 5 (3 of whom have recovered)
  • Number of community cases (total): 6,334 (in current community outbreak)
  • Confirmed cases (total): 9,090

Contacts

  • Number of active contacts being managed (total):: 5,866
  • Percentage who have received an outbound call from contact tracers (to confirm testing and isolation requirements): 70%
  • Percentage who have returned at least one result: 52%

Locations of interest

  • Locations of interest (total): 99 (as at 12 noon 18 November)

Tests

  • Number of tests (total): 4,572,209
  • Number of tests total (last 24 hours): 34,182
  • Tests processed in Auckland (last 24 hours): 15,810
  • Tests rolling average (last 7 days): 28,857
  • Testing centres in Auckland: 18

Wastewater

  • Wastewater detections: There are no new unexpected detections

NZ COVID Tracer

  • Registered users (total): 3,376,977
  • Poster scans (total): 512,805,014
  • Manual diary entries (total): 20,320,961
  • Poster scans in 24 hours to midday yesterday: 2,605,037

My Vaccine Pass

  • Passes issued as at 9am today: 300,392

Deaths of two patients with COVID-19

Sadly, today we are reporting the deaths of two patients with COVID-19.

A woman in her 80s has died at Middlemore Hospital.
